Output db953e6f025bb2d7d29bafe8c4c21a6904cde27cabe696b2fda433e104ec8f26:31

value
569181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 941c0e909bcbf81291413c3691c3418674eb94b4 OP_EQUAL
address
3FC9YMwT7GSpTiNQrMnkenjmgFUGk3UyuL
transaction
db953e6f025bb2d7d29bafe8c4c21a6904cde27cabe696b2fda433e104ec8f26
confirmations
253695
spent
true